Martin Seebach wrote:
> I have a new website set up with RealURL. It creates paths of the form
> /[name]/[name]/ etc. Most of the time, it works fine, but every once in
> a while, and only on the frontpage, links are generated as
> /[page-id-number]/, which doesn't work.
You have several domain names for that site and one or more of the names are not configured in RealURL configuration. Once users access non-configured domain, RealURL does not know how to create links because configuration is missing. Therefore it creates default links.
